The last was a 4-1 loss to the Brewers at home on Aug. 21. In the 25 games since then against sub-.500 teams, the Cubs went 15-10, a .600 winning percentage. (Courtesy BCB\u2019s JohnW53)<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<li>\n<p class=\"\"><strong>MAGIC NUMBER:<\/strong> The Cubs\u2019 magic number to clinch the top wild-card spot over the Padres remains at 5 after the Cubs\u2019 loss Thursday. Thus if the Cubs go 5-4 in their nine remaining games, they\u2019ll host the wild-card series regardless of what the Padres do. If for any reason a tiebreaker is needed, it will work this way. The Cubs and Padres split their season series, so the tiebreaker between them is the record within the team\u2019s division. The Padres are 29-20 vs. NL West teams with three games remaining (three vs. D-backs at home). The Cubs are 27-19 vs. NL Central teams with six games remaining (three vs. Reds on the road, three vs. Cardinals at home). If the teams are still tied after that, the next tiebreaker is the team\u2019s record against other teams in their own league.<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<li>\n<p class=\"\"><strong>THE NICO FILES:<\/strong> Nico Hoerner\u2019s 12-game hitting streak ended Thursday but in 23 games since Aug. 23 he is batting .363\/.416\/.549 (33-for-91) with nine doubles, a triple, two home runs, five stolen bases, eight walks and 20 runs scored.<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<li>\n<p class=\"\"><strong>WHAT HAVE YOU DONE FOR ME LATELY?: <\/strong>Since Sept. 9 the Cubs are 7-2 and have allowed just 21 runs in the nine games (2.33 per game), the fewest runs allowed by any NL team over that span.<\/p>\n<\/li>\n<\/ul>\n<p class=\"\">Cubs lineup:<\/p>\n<p class=\"\">Reds lineup:<\/p>\n<p>Sh\u014dta Imanaga, LHP vs. Nick Lodolo, LHP<img alt=\"\" loading=\"lazy\" width=\"960\" height=\"634\" decoding=\"async\" data-nimg=\"1\" class=\"standard-img\" style=\"color:transparent\" src=\"https:\/\/www.europesays.com\/us\/wp-content\/uploads\/2025\/09\/1f85e0da8eb7867f7fb144c6aa1f1a05.jpeg\"\/><\/p>\n<p class=\"\">Sh\u014dta Imanaga has given up three runs in each of his last four starts, and thrown at least six innings in three of those four.
